Transaction 54c965ab1f71c24cfa27ca03d83f80a023c901d003a25f78577e80c8092778a1

1 Input
1 Outputs
  • 54c965ab1f71c24cfa27ca03d83f80a023c901d003a25f78577e80c8092778a1:0
  • value  423923
    address  347rieVzPXdY624Su2t3SWcFgx3xnAAhx3